#CDA818 Hex Color Code

#CDA818

The Hexadecimal Color #CDA818 is a contrast shade of Golden Rod. #CDA818 RGB value is rgb(205, 168, 24). RGB Color Model of #CDA818 consists of 80% red, 65% green and 9% blue. HSL color Mode of #CDA818 has 48°(degrees) Hue, 79% Saturation and 45% Lightness. #CDA818 color has an wavelength of 589.77778n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CDA818 is #FFCC33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CDA818 is #CA1. The Closest Color to #CDA818 is #DAA520. Official Name of #CDA818 Hex Code is Galliano.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CDA818 is 0 Cyan 18 Magenta 88 Yellow 20 Black and #CDA818 CMY is 0, 18, 88.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CDA818 is hsl(48,79,45,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(48, 88,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CDA818 is 39.35, 41.05, 6.72.
Hex8 Value of #CDA818 is #CDA818FF. Decimal Value of #CDA818 is 13477912 and Octal Value of #CDA818 is 63324030. Binary Value of #CDA818 is 11001101, 10101000, 11000 and Android of #CDA818 is 4291667992 / 0xffcda818.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CDA818 is 0.452, 0.471, 0.471 and YIQ Color Space of #CDA818 is 162.647, 68.3155, -36.9873.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CDA818 is 45.38, 42.04, 7.28.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CDA818 is 70.21, 1.05, 69.6.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CDA818 is 70.21, 32.18, 71.9.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CDA818 is 70.21, 69.61, 89.14. Hunter Lab variable of #CDA818 is 64.07, -2.49, 38.63.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CDA818

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
